Abstract

Forensic odontology is a subspecialty of dentistry that has as its principal consciousness on the identity of deceased individuals.This is usually an only one victim however comparisons between submit mortem findings and antemortem dental records had been shown to be the preeminent technique for identification in mass catastrophe conditions. Forensic odontology brings information of orofacial systems, their variant among people of differing ancestry, and the implications of dental remedy to the identification technique forensic Odontologist can nevertheless make a contribution to the identity research in the absence of dental statistics via profiling the deceased the usage of capabilities associated with tooth. teeth with their physiologic versions, pathos and impact of therapy report records that stays throughout life and past. this newsletter explores an perception to forensic odontology and descriptions some of its medico-legal packages in criminal investigations.
